Only Devin Abraham Days Until USF Football Season

#20 is looking to bounce back after missing most of spring and regain his starting spot in the USF secondary.

#20 FS Devin Abraham
Junior, 5’9", 188 lbs.

2015 Stats: Devin started all 13 games at free safety. He recorded 51 tackles, intercepted three passes, broke up three passes, recovered a fumble, and made one sack and two TFL. He set up USF’s first touchdown at Maryland with a 42-yard interception return, and picked off passes against Cincinnati and UCF.

Position on Depth Chart: Abraham missed most of spring practice with an injury, which probably led to him being listed second behind Tajee Fullwood for the starting free safety spot on the depth chart.

How He Came To USF: Devin played at East Lake High School in Tarpon Springs, where he put up some outrageous statistics. Abraham had a total of 331 tackles, 16 interceptions, and ten touchdowns for the Eagles. He made cameos on offense, and he blocked eight kicks his senior year as East Lake reached the Class 7A state semifinals. He was named to the Class 7A all-state first team and enrolled at USF in January 2014.

Recruiting Rankings: 247 only gave Devin two stars, but everyone else (Rivals, Scout, ESPN) gave him three.

Projected Playing Time: As long as Abraham is fully healthy, he seems likely to regain the starting free safety spot, even if Fullwood continues to perform well. If for some reason he doesn’t, though, Devin could play another position, and it may open the door for him to put his kick-blocking skills to use on the punt team.
